Description
Crispy oven-baked Chipotle Ranch Tacos. Crispy corn tortillas stuffed with taco meat, cheese, pickled jalapeno and creamy chipotle ranch sauce. 12 perfectly baked tacos that will be a total crowd pleaser.
Ingredients
For the Tacos
1 lb Ground Beef
1 packet Taco Seasoning (I like Primal Palate)
12 Corn Tortillas
1 1/2 cups Sharp Cheddar Cheese, shredded
2 Tbsp Avocado Oil
1 can Black Beans, rinsed and drained
1/2 cup Pickled Jalapeños (optional)
For the Chipotle Ranch
1/2 cup Sour Cream
1/4 cup Mayonnaise
2 Tbsp Garden Ranch Seasoning Mix (I like Primal Palate)
1 Tbsp Lime Juice
1 tsp Lime Zest
1/4 tsp Sea Salt
3 Chipotle Peppers in Adobo Sauce (adjust for spice level)
Instructions
Make the Chipotle Ranch Sauce:
- Blend or process all the chipotle ranch ingredients until smooth. Set aside.
Prepare the Taco Meat:
- Heat a skillet over medium-high heat and cook the ground beef, breaking it up with a spatula.
- Drain excess grease and return the beef to the skillet.
- Add taco seasoning and 1/3 cup of water. Simmer until most of the water evaporates. Set aside.
Preheat & Prep the Tortillas:
- Preheat oven to 425°F.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
- Arrange 6 tortillas on each pan. Lightly brush both sides with avocado oil.
- Sprinkle some shredded cheese over each tortilla and bake for 3-4 minutes until softened.
Assemble the Tacos:
- Add a heaping tablespoon of taco meat to one side of each tortilla.
- Top with black beans, pickled jalapeños (if using), and a dollop of chipotle ranch sauce.
- Fold the tortilla over and press down gently to form a taco shape.
Bake Until Crispy:
- Place tacos back in the oven and bake for 8-10 minutes until golden and crispy.
Serve & Enjoy:
- Serve warm with extra chipotle ranch and optional toppings like guacamole, pickled onions, or fresh cilantro
Notes
- If tortillas don’t stay closed, stack them slightly on top of one another while baking.
- Adjust the number of chipotle peppers for a milder or spicier sauce.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container and reheat in the oven at 375°F for 5-7 minutes to keep them crispy.
